Over the past 31 years, there have been 18 property sales recorded in the NE3 4ST postcode area. The highest sale price reached £167,000, while the most recent sale was for a terraced house sold in November 2025 for £167,000.
The estimated average property value in NE3 4ST currently stands at £151,017, which is approximately 42.5% lower than the city average - making it a relatively affordable option for buyers.
In terms of size, the average price per square metre is approximately £2,170.
Property prices in NE3 4ST have risen by 7.2% over the past year , with a total increase of 30.4% over the past five years , and a long-term rise of 49.6% over the past decade .
100% of recorded transactions in the area were for terraced properties.
Housing in NE3 4ST is predominantly owner-occupied, with an estimated 100% of homes being lived in by the owners.
Properties at NE3 4ST appear eighteen times in the Land Registry records, with the latest transaction recorded on 3 Nov 2025. It also has four Energy Performance Certificates (EPC) entries, the earliest dating back to 6 Jun 2018. We use this data, to estimate the property's characteristics and current market value.
